Crock Pot Cajun Chicken Pasta

Comforting and flavorful, this Crock Pot Cajun Chicken Pasta combines tender chicken, rich cream, and zesty Cajun spices for a hearty and satisfying meal.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 6 hours
Total Time 6 hours 15 minutes
Course Dinner, Main Course
Cuisine American, Comfort Food
Servings 6 servings
Calories 500 kcal

Ingredients
  

For the Base

  • 2 pieces chicken breasts Skinless chicken thighs can be used for deeper flavor.
  • 1 cup chicken broth
  • 1 piece bell pepper, chopped
  • 1 piece onion,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• Salt and pepper to taste

For the Sauce

  • 1 cup heavy cream Can substitute half-and-half for a lighter version.
  • 1 tablespoon Cajun seasoning Use high-quality or homemade for better flavor.

To Serve

  • 1 cup pasta (penne or rotini) A gluten-free pasta can be used for a gluten-free option.
  • Grated Parmesan cheese, for serving Optional garnish.

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• In a crock pot, add the chicken breasts, chicken broth, heavy cream, Cajun seasoning, chopped bell pepper, onion, minced garlic, salt, and pepper.

Cooking

  • Cover the crock pot and cook on low for 4-6 hours or until the chicken is fully cooked and tender.
  • Carefully remove the chicken from the crock pot and shred it using two forks. Return the shredded chicken back to the pot.
  • Stir in the uncooked pasta into the mixture. Cover and cook on high for an additional 20-30 minutes or until the pasta is tender.

Serving

  • Serve hot, garnished with freshly grated Parmesan cheese.

Notes

Warming plates before serving helps keep the dish hot longer. A sprinkle of Cajun seasoning on top can enhance visual appeal. For a creamy finish, try drizzling some extra heavy cream over individual servings. Always taste before serving; adjust seasoning if necessary.
